PC: G3 2010 Graffiti pony with Aqua hair
« on: January 10, 2017, 12:14:56 PM »
Hi!

I have an extra Graffiti pony with Aqua hair that I would like help pricing. I bought her directly from china back then maybe with the help of another member.

One ended recently on eBay for 48$ but I've also been told she is 150$ .. can you help me find a fair price to ask?

Re: PC: G3 2010 Graffiti pony with Aqua hair
« Reply #1 on: January 11, 2017, 12:36:32 AM »
I was going to say that about the prices so yes i would say $150 is a normal price or what the right collector would pay, i would hold out for that price however one did sell so cheap on ebay recently ($48 as meantioned) however i think that was more of a case of selling at christmas time and people forgetting to bid, i myself was meaning to bid on that auctiin and totally forgot i assumed it would end high too, i kicked myself when i saw that end price i certainly would have bid more than that

Re: PC: G3 2010 Graffiti pony with Aqua hair
« Reply #3 on: January 12, 2017, 08:40:26 AM »
I agree with the $150 quote. I remember the arena trying to get a count for that pony. I think there was around 50 of them total. I would think her scarcity alone would put her over the $100 mark. I think whoever won her for $48 got real lucky.
